Baxter Storey is seeking a Chef de Partie to join our team in a fast-paced kitchen environment in the United Kingdom.

You will prepare, cook and present dishes to meet our high standards, while maintaining cleanliness and safety in all kitchen areas.

You will work under the head and sous chefs, managing your station, ensuring quality and consistency, and contributing to a positive, collaborative kitchen culture that values ongoing development and teamwork.

How to prepare for a job interview at WSH Group

Show Your People Skills

In hospitality, customer service is everything! Be ready to showcase examples of how you've engaged with customers positively. Maybe you turned a tough situation around or went that extra mile for a guest—let’s hear those stories!

Know Your Menu Inside Out

Expect some technical questions about food and drink, especially if you're applying for a kitchen or service role. Brush up on the menu items, including ingredients and any potential allergens. If you’ve got any favourite dishes or cocktails, have a little something prepared to discuss, too!

Demonstrate Your Team Spirit

Hospitality thrives on teamwork, so think of examples where you've worked well with others in a fast-paced environment. Be prepared to discuss what makes a great team member and how you contribute to a positive working vibe. They’re looking for that 'good fit!'

Get Ready for a Practical Test

In full-time food service roles, don’t be surprised if they want to see your skills in action. Whether it's serving a table or prepping a dish, be mentally prepared for a practical test during the interview. Practice makes perfect—a little dry run with friends could give you the edge!
